		<title>Support Increased Funding for the National Spina Bifida Program</title>
		<link>http://www.websitetoolbox.com/tool/post/ascc/vpost?id=2566417</link>
		<description>I just sent an email to my Members of Congress telling them how important it is to they sign on to this letter encouraging the increase in funding for this critical program.&amp;nbsp; Please take a few minutes to join me and an email to your House and Senate Members on Capitol Hill.&lt;BR&gt;&lt;BR&gt;&lt;A href='http://www.spinabifidaassociation.org/c.liKWL7PLLrF/b.2707879/k.8D83/Action_Center/siteapps/advocacy/ActionItem.aspx?c=liKWL7PLLrF&amp;amp;b=2707879&amp;amp;aid=9967&quot;&gt;Please' target=_blank target=_blank&gt;http://www.spinabifidaassociation.org/c.liKWL7PLLrF/b.2707879/k.8D83/Action_Center/siteapps/advocacy/ActionItem.aspx?c=liKWL7PLLrF&amp;amp;b=2707879&amp;amp;aid=9967&quot;&amp;gt;Please&lt;/A&gt; Take Action!&lt;BR&gt;&lt;P&gt;Spina Bifida Champions Representatives Bart Stupak (D-MI) and Chris Smith (R-NJ) have joined together again this year to lead the charge to boost funding for the National Spina Bifida Program. Representatives Stupak and Smith currently are circulating a &amp;amp;#8220;Dear Colleague&amp;amp;#8221; letter &amp;amp;#8211; urging their fellow Representatives to join them in sending correspondence to their colleagues who determine federal funding &amp;amp;#8211; asking that they provide $7 million to the National Spina Bifida Program in FY 2009.&amp;nbsp; The more signatories on the letter &amp;amp;#8211; the greater the impact it will have.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Your voice can make a difference. &lt;A href='http://www.spinabifidaassociation.org/c.liKWL7PLLrF/b.2707879/k.8D83/Action_Center/siteapps/advocacy/ActionItem.aspx?c=liKWL7PLLrF&amp;amp;b=2707879&amp;amp;aid=9967&quot;&gt;ACT' target=_blank target=_blank&gt;http://www.spinabifidaassociation.org/c.liKWL7PLLrF/b.2707879/k.8D83/Action_Center/siteapps/advocacy/ActionItem.aspx?c=liKWL7PLLrF&amp;amp;b=2707879&amp;amp;aid=9967&quot;&amp;gt;ACT&lt;/A&gt; &lt;/P&gt; &lt;p&gt;Forum: &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.websitetoolbox.com/mb/ascc?forum=111264&quot;&gt;Spina Bifida&lt;/a&gt;

		<title>Rollin Round the Rim</title>
		<link>http://www.websitetoolbox.com/tool/post/ascc/vpost?id=2530561</link>
		<description>We will be having a 3 on 3 wheelchair basketball tournament at Tucker Coliseum located in Russellville Arkansas on April 18, 2008.  This tournament will be for all individuals in the state with or without disabilities.   We hope to have several universities represented at the tournament.  We also have several organizations that have expressed interest in coming out to watch the event.  If you like to participate, just come out to watch or would like more information about the event please contact Toney LeQuieu at 479-890-5751.  Also the winner of the tournament will play the Arkansas Rolling Razorbacks in an exhibition game after the tournament is over.   &lt;p&gt;Forum: &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.websitetoolbox.com/mb/ascc?forum=111494&quot;&gt;Sports&lt;/a&gt;
